FCT Poll: PDP Chairmanship Candidate withdraws For APC in Bwari

The Peoples Democratic Party chairmanship candidate for Bwari Area Council, Julius Adamu, has withdrawn from the race and declared support for the All Progressives Congress candidate, Joshua Ishaku Musa, ahead of the Federal Capital Territory area council elections scheduled for February 21, 2026.

Adamu’s decision comes just days before residents of the FCT head to the polls to elect council chairmen and councillors across the six area councils.

His withdrawal is said to be linked to political discussions involving the Minister of the Federal Capital Territory, Nyesom Wike.


The development changes the political landscape in Bwari, where both the PDP and APC had been preparing for a competitive contest.

With Adamu stepping down, attention has now shifted to how his supporters will align ahead of the election.


The FCT area council elections will take place on February 21, 2026, as earlier announced by the Independent National Electoral Commission. Political parties have been finalizing their strategies in the days leading up to the vote.


Observers say the withdrawal may influence voting patterns in Bwari, as party members adjust to the new arrangement.

Meanwhile, preparations for the polls continue across the territory, with candidates intensifying their final engagements with voters.
